We are hiring our next:
Maintenance Manager
Based at our plant : ORADEA
· Contributes to continuous improvement initiatives based on the company's values and vision.
· Supervises and leads all maintenance processes and operations.
· Organizes and manages the daily activities of the maintenance team, including troubleshooting, preventive and periodic maintenance, machine overhauls, and other technical issues.
· Organizes and manages procurement activities related to maintenance and facilities and oversees the technical materials warehouse, ensuring the availability and identification of spare parts required for equipment maintenance and refurbishment.
· Supervises, together with the team, the definition of spare parts requirements and ensures that team members monitor stock levels and place the necessary orders.
· Ensures that the spare parts warehouse (electrical/mechanical) is properly organized by the team and that inventory records are continuously updated.
· Provides support in identifying technical issues and collaborates with the team to propose and implement corrective and improvement solutions.
· Develops the maintenance plan together with the team and submits it to the Plant Manager for approval.
· Proposes and implements modern preventive and predictive maintenance concepts within the plant.
· Monitors the maintenance process, takes immediate corrective actions to address identified deficiencies, and makes recommendations for increasing process efficiency.
· Develops and improves maintenance procedures and technical documentation.
· Participates in and leads equipment installation projects.
· Manages building maintenance activities.
· Inspires and leads both the team and external suppliers to achieve challenging objectives related to cost, schedule, compliance, and quality standards.
· Responsible for coordinating Maintenance teams.
Qualifications :
Languages: English (written and spoken)
Degree: Bachelor's degree in Mechanical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Industrial Engineering, Mechatronics, or a related technical field
Experience:
Minimum 5-7 years of experience in maintenance within a manufacturing environment.
At least 2-3 years of experience in a supervisory or managerial role.
Experience in preventive, predictive, and corrective maintenance programs.
Experience with equipment installation, commissioning, and continuous improvement projects.
Strong knowledge of mechanical, electrical, pneumatic, and hydraulic systems.
Understanding of TPM (Total Productive Maintenance) and Lean Manufacturing principles
Skills and Qualities:
Proven ability to lead, motivate, and develop maintenance teams.
Strong planning, organization, and project management skills.
Ability to manage contractors and external service providers.
Excellent communication and problem-solving skills.
Ability to work under pressure and prioritize activities effectively

SOGEFI Group: A Global Leader in Automotive Original Equipment
With 40 years of expertise and success, SOGEFI Group designs, develops, and manufactures suspension components as well as air and engine cooling flow management systems, all while upholding principles of integrity, responsibility, and transparency.
Our strong commitment to research and innovation drives us to continuously develop technologies that improve our components across all sectors, optimizing durability, efficiency, size, weight, and environmental impact.
For the past six years, we have been transforming our products and production processes with cutting-edge technology. This challenge is fueled by a true team culture, where collaboration between our experts and partners leads to ever more efficient and sustainable solutions.
SOGEFI Group is home to nearly 3,300 employees across four continents and 14 countries.
